Common Emergency Dental Procedures and Costs
Emergency oral solutions generally include treatments such as extractions, fillings, and origin canals, each with varying linked costs. Removals, where a tooth is eliminated, can vary from $75 to $450 per tooth depending upon the intricacy. Dental fillings, made use of to treat dental caries, commonly expense in between $100 to $300 per dental filling. Root canals, a treatment to treat contaminated tooth pulp, may range from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

Tips for Taking Care Of Emergency Oral Costs
To much better navigate unexpected oral prices, take into consideration implementing practical techniques for managing emergency oral costs properly. To start with, make certain to have oral insurance coverage or an oral savings plan in place. These options can help in reducing the economic concern of emergency situation treatments.
Furthermore, some dental professionals use internal financing or payment plans, which can make it much easier to cover the expenses in time.
One more idea is to discover alternative therapy alternatives with your dental professional. Sometimes, there may be a lot more affordable alternatives that still resolve your dental emergency situation successfully. It's additionally necessary to prioritize your dental health and wellness to prevent future emergency situations.
Normal oral examinations and exercising great oral hygiene can aid prevent costly emergency procedures in the future.
Lastly, think about alloting a tiny emergency fund particularly for oral expenditures. Having a monetary barrier for unanticipated oral expenses can give assurance and ensure you're prepared for any future emergency situations.
